Ordinals
alpha
Address 3H4gydHfjthE8qMx1g7hjA4PKXDp7qiPif
sat balance
19928
runes balances
outputs
06267b35d1e4ace7b5be7c61f86e168012e15908eb120e609e2f3df1341df8f3:2